The landscape of binary core-collapse supernova progenitors and the late emergence of Wolf–Rayet winds ABSTRACT. The majority of core-collapse supernova (CCSN) progenitors are massive stars in multiple systems, and their evolution and final fate are affected

Up on arXiv for a few months, now officially published! With @astroeva.bsky.social, we investigate the diverse lives and endpoints of massive stars, uncovering in some a brief pre-supernova stage with strong winds, perhaps explaining some interesting supernovae: academic.oup.com/mnras/articl...
